How to Lead with Empathy and Vulnerability
from HR Leaders
In today's episode of the HR Leaders Podcast, we are joined by Paul E. Wolfe, CPO at GLAAD.Paul shares his journey from customer service to leading HR at major tech companies. He discusses the role of empathy and vulnerability in leadership, the impact of the pandemic on HR, and the importance of human-first leadership.
